Severe bone and cartilage defects caused by trauma are challenging to treat, often resulting in poor outcomes. An endogenous electric field (EnEF) is crucial for bone regeneration, making electrical materials a promising therapy. This review provides a comprehensive overview of the role of bioelectric signals in bone and cartilage cells, alongside recent advancements in electrical biomaterials, with particular emphasis on nanogenerators, piezoelectric materials, triboelectric scaffolds, and zwitterionic hydrogels. It further investigates the impact of these electrical biomaterials on bone and cartilage regeneration, as well as the applications of both endogenous and exogenous electrical stimulation (ES) and the mechanisms underlying ES-induced cellular and molecular responses. Finally, the review underscores future directions for ES systems in tissue engineering, emphasizing the critical importance of integrating structural integrity, mechanical properties, and electrical signal delivery into intelligent implantable scaffolds.

Alkaptonuria is an extremely rare disorder of tyrosine metabolism caused by an autosomal recessive enzymatic deficiency of homogentisic acid (HGA) oxidase, causing its accumulation in collagenous structures, especially in hyaline cartilage. It is characterized by a triad of homogentisic aciduria, bluish-black discoloration of connective tissues (ochronosis) and arthropathy of the spine and large weight-bearing joints. Several clinical manifestations were described including coronary and valvular calcification, aortic stenosis, limited chest expansion, and renal, urethral and prostate calculi as well as ocular and cutaneous pigmentation.

ObjectiveAim of this study was to evaluate the 24 months follow-up data of the German Cartilage Registry (KnorpelRegister DGOU, GCR) regarding the influence of body mass index (BMI) on clinical outcomes after surgical osteochondral lesions of the talus (OCT) treatment.DesignA total of 303 patients met the inclusion criteria. Pre- and post-operative Foot and Ankle Outcome Score (FAOS) total scores, subscores, and ΔFAOS were analyzed for most frequent surgical techniques (bone marrow stimulation [BMS], matrix-augmented BMS, matrix-augmented BMS with additional bone grafting) in normal weight group (NW, BMI <30 kg/m, = 228) and obese weight group (OW, BMI ≥30 kg/m, = 75).

Introduction: Costochondral grafting is well-known reconstructive option for the temporomandibular joint. In the upper extremity, non-vascularized costochondral grafts have been used for radial head reconstruction, for osteoarthritis of the trapeziometacarpal joint and proximal pole reconstruction of the scaphoid. Evidence suggests that vascularization of bone grafts lead to a higher union rate and a faster time to union.
